Bug Description
Binary package hint: gqview
If I'm in nautilus and I select an image file, right click and select 'open with gqview', gcqview segfaults with a message like:
May 28 15:25:51 pegasus-karmic kernel: [ 2099.921199] gqview[24627]: segfault at 2c ip 00007fb69c184112 sp 00007ffff0e39ce0 error 6 in libglib-
This also happens if I set files to open with gqview by default and then double-click on the file to open it.
gqview works properly if I open it manually and select the image file from within gqview.
Backtrace attached.
